Easter (stylised in all caps) are a German electropop duo consisting of Norwegian vocalist Stix Omar and German Max Boss. The duo formed in Berlin and released their debut album Ur a Great Babe in 2011.[1]

The band's artistic and minimalistic electropop music discusses themes such as sexuality and hedonism through abstract lyrics.[2] The vocalist is recognizable for her "monotone, half-spoken vocals".[3] The band has toured in Europe and Americas.
